Transaction 20917a563ce745c5a64aadfd564b20515d34a89c387ca0e16d21de46ebaab521

17 Input
2 Outputs
  • 20917a563ce745c5a64aadfd564b20515d34a89c387ca0e16d21de46ebaab521:0
  • value  31454543
    address  bc1q2mj62z5e87hwjxy3j0682x8ts6z0xp2axjhvq5
  • 20917a563ce745c5a64aadfd564b20515d34a89c387ca0e16d21de46ebaab521:1
  • value  1214217
    address  1KCRyP67oTJhiCM5TumtZRnqsRmFqxdkz3